The Core: Deconstructing the Prediction Market Mechanism
I want to focus on the single data point that gives this story its false authority: the 99.9% probability. Anyone with a background in blockchain engineering and Game Theory should immediately flag this number as suspicious. Prediction markets are not crystal balls. They are liquid capital pools that reflect the marginal buyer's belief, skewed by available liquidity.

A 99.9% probability on a major geopolitical event is almost never a natural market signal. It suggests one of three things:
- Massive asymmetrical capital deployment: A single actor or coordinated group has deposited a large sum of money to push the price to the maximum allowed by the contract's resolution mechanism. This is a capital-intensive signaling move, not a collective intelligence output.
- Extreme illiquidity: The market has very little depth. A single moderate trade can swing the odds dramatically, creating an artificial signal that looks real to external scrapers.
- Predictive market design flaw: The contract settlement might rely on a source that the insider already controls.
In my experience auditing DeFi protocols and running my own quantitative models for ICO tokenomics in 2017, I learned that extreme certainty in a probabilistic system is the first red flag. Markets, especially decentralized ones, thrive on uncertainty. A 99.9% price is a lie told by a market maker with a political agenda. It is not a truth revealed by a crowd.

The Contrarian Angle: The Attack That Wasn't (And Why That's the Point)
Let's assume, for the sake of argument, that no strike occurs on July 9. The absence of the event does not invalidate the information operation. In fact, it proves its success.
Consider the asymmetric payoff matrix for the operators (presumably Iranian information warfare teams, or a third party masquerading as such):
- Scenario A (Attack occurs): The prediction market narrative looks prescient. The source (Crypto Briefing) gains a 'scoop' credibility. The threat perception is validated, and the U.S. is seen as vulnerable or caught off guard. This is a strategic victory for the aggressor.
- Scenario B (No attack occurs): The narrative still achieves multiple goals. It forces CENTCOM to expend resources reviewing the security of Bahraini bases. It injects doubt into the minds of Bahrain's ruling family about the reliability of U.S. protection. It places Iran's 'threat capacity' into the global media discourse without them having to fire a single missile. This is also a strategic victory.
In information warfare, the threat is the weapon. The act of declaring a target, combined with a high-confidence financial signal, is a form of non-kinetic attack. It disrupts decision-making, consumes analytical resources, and degrades trust in security guarantees.
